The Bush administration said today it was willing to defer seeking UN sanctions against Iran for a few weeks if there is a chance for a diplomatic resolution of a long-running dispute over Iran’s nuclear programmes.

Secretary of State Condoleezza Rice telephoned senior European diplomat Javier Solana today “and we do fully support his efforts” to hold talks with Iranian nuclear negotiator Ali Larijani, State Department spokesman Sean McCormack said.

The United States had demanded Iran suspend its uranium processing as a precondition to negotiations.

McCormack said whether Iran was agreeable to a temporary suspension would not be known until Solana met with Larijani.

“Their disposition to this point has not been to give clear answers” and it may require several meetings to find out, McCormack said.

And yet, the spokesman said, “There may be an opportunity here, there may be a little opening if we just give the Iranians a little time and space.”

“Perhaps they will come through with a positive answer,” he said.
